About The Position

Metro Engineering Solutions, LLC (“MES”) is looking for a Field Utility Specialist to join our team! MES is a multifaceted utility and telecommunications engineering firm serving clients throughout the Midwest. The Field Utility Specialist is responsible for conferring with office staff (utility planners, consultants and/or engineers to understand the scope and requirements for a project while physically inspecting gas, electric, and other data utility systems and associated materials and components.

Responsibilities

  • Physical inspection of existing poles, lines, and right of ways to assess readiness for new attachments.
  • Locate and document required information through IKE and Katapult fielding software.
  • Application and analysis of standards and authorities, plans and specifications provided by designers and engineers.
  • Responsible for knowing and complying with owner, MES, and MIOSHA site safety rules and regulations at all times.
  • Conferring with utility planners, consultants and/or engineers, to gain an understanding of the scope and requirements of a project.
  • Accurately measuring, documenting, recording, evaluating, and assessing existing utility structures.
